Size

When you are looking for a compact folding scooter, it is important to ensure that it collapses efficiently. The top models fold down into sizes that can be stored away in a closet or trunk of your car. They are great for those who travel often or do not want to occupy too the space in their home.

These compact scooters are usually smaller than their full-size mobility counterparts. This can be a big plus for users with limited mobility or strength. They are also more maneuverable due to their smaller size especially in tight areas like shopping centers or crowded sidewalks.

The compact nature of these scooters can help them fit into carry-on and luggage bags on the majority of airplanes, which makes them a great choice for those who frequently travel. The compactness of these scooters does not compromise the quality or safety. These models are able to accommodate disabled individuals who weigh up to 300 pounds.

Aside from the dimensions of a scooter, the other important aspect to take into consideration is its weight. This includes both the total device and its battery. A scooter that is heavier will require more effort to operate, and may not be as maneuverable.

Weight

The weight of a mobility scooter is crucial to its performance. It determines the distance it can travel on a full charge, its maximum angle of climb and the lifting comfort for older individuals. The lighter the scooter, the better it will perform in these areas. Manufacturers have thus been working hard to reduce the weight of their scooters, without sacrificing safety and durability.

A few of the most popular scooters that fold up are built to be lightweight. They're designed to be easy to lift in and out from the trunk of a car, or into storage. They are also typically smaller when folded, meaning they can fit in tight spaces where larger scooters may not be capable of. Adjustability

Foldable scooters provide users with the flexibility to use them both outdoors and indoors. They are also easier to transport than larger ones and can be placed in car trunks or airplane overhead bins. They can be disassembled for easy lifting and storage. This makes them an excellent option more info for people with limited mobility who wish to maintain an active lifestyle.

However, before choosing a foldable scooter, you need to think about its stability, speed, and weight limit. These aspects will determine the user's comfort on rides. Additionally, they must take into consideration the durability and strength of the scooter to withstand high-loads and rough terrain. Furthermore, the seat's width influences the user's comfort and a larger scooter typically offers more comfortable seating.

The size of the wheels, and their turning radius will also play a significant role in the mobility of the user. Smaller wheels can make a scooter have smaller turning radius, making it more difficult for users to navigate tight spaces, such as doors. Larger wheels are easier to maneuver on uneven surfaces, but they require more power. This can adversely affect the battery's life.

Lastly, the warranty duration is an important consideration. A lot of manufacturers offer a lifetime warranty on their scooter frames and two-year warranty on electrical components.
